Sarah Keating HANOVER, N.H. (Sept. 19, 2010) – The Mount Holyoke College women's golf team kicked off its 2010-11 season with a 20th place finish this weekend at the Dartmouth College Invitational. A total of 22 squads competed in the tournament, which was hosted by Hanover Country Club (par 72 – 5,807 yards).

Mount Holyoke's top finisher was junior Alexandra Irish, who grabbed 34th place overall (165 – 84, 81). Senior Sarah Keating took home 91st place (178 – 92, 86), while sophomore Kate Merrill chipped in with a 100th place showing (183 – 91, 92).

Boston College earned the team title, recording a two day score of 611 (306, 305). The Eagles were followed by Towson University (620) and the host Big Green (633).

Stephanie Hu of Boston College earned medalist honors after defeating Wellesley College's Kimberly Eaton in a playoff. The duo recorded matching scores of 148 (74, 74) during regulation play.

Mount Holyoke will host its home invitational next weekend at the Orchards Golf Club. The tournament is slated to begin on Saturday and conclude on Sunday.
